Has anyone run across "typeError: afterNode has no properties" when
attempting to create a query in PHP?

lwoods wrote:
> Has anyone run across "typeError: afterNode has no properties" when
> attempting to create a query in PHP?

I have never encountered this problem, but the error message indicates
either that your installation of Dreamweaver has been corrupted in some
way or that you have invalid code on your page. Dreamweaver relies
heavily on JavaScript to analyze the content of a page when inserting
behaviors and server behaviors.

You may be lucky and solve the problem by uninstalling any recent
extensions, but if a rogue extension overwrites a crucial file, it can
prevent Dreamweaver from working properly. In that case, the only
solution is to remove all third-party extensions, uninstall Dreamweaver,
remove the Configuration file at C:\Documents and
Settings\<username>\Application Data\Macromedia\Dreamweaver
8\Configuration (or the Mac equivalent), and reinstall.
